Node.js JDBC MCP 服务端
基于 Node.js 的 JDBC MCP 服务器,支持 MySQL、Oracle 和 SQLite 数据库。
快速入门
系统要求
- Node.js >= 18.0.0
- MySQL Server
- 可选:Oracle Database 或 SQLite3
安装步骤
-
克隆项目: git clone [repository-url] cd node-jdbc-server
-
安装依赖: npm install
-
配置环境变量: 复制
.env.example
文件为.env
,并根据实际情况修改配置。
启动服务
-
启动服务器: npm start
-
开发模式启动(支持热重载): npm run dev
API 接口
- 健康检查:GET /health
- 执行 SQL 查询:POST /query
- 关闭数据库连接:POST /close
注意事项
- 使用 Oracle 数据库时,需要安装 Oracle 客户端。
- 确保数据库服务器已启动并可访问。
- 正确配置数据库连接信息。
- 在生产环境中建议使用环境变量管理敏感信息。